Log Turners

Log Turners image
Model 7 Log Turner


Model 7

The Model 7 log turner is available in both a turn up and a turn down version. The mast of the turn up version is angled away from the carriage so that the turner will pull out on the bottom of a log or cant. This makes turning a log easier and allows the corner of a cant to swing out while turning, requiring less mast movement and less operator input. Extra heavy construction and a simple design are used throughout the Model 7 in order to keep maintenance and down time to a minimum.

  • Frame constructed of S12 x 31.8 Lb. beam
  • Pivot shaft is 3 7/16” diameter
  • Pivot bearings are one piece urethane sleeve bearings
  • Log turning chain is an extra heavy version of Rc160
  • Log turning chain is direct driven by a planetary gearbox with a plug in hydraulic motor
  • The chain take-up is enclosed in the turner mast to prevent damage
  • The side and bottom chain wear plates are replaceable

Model 8

The Model 8 log turner is capable of turning both up and down. The mast of the turner is constructed of 1/2” flame cut plates and has two heavy rubber down stops to extend the life of the cylinders. Heavy construction and a simple design are used throughout the Model 8 in order to keep maintenance and down time to a minimum.

  • Frame constructed of C10 X 15.3 Lb. channel
  • Pivot shaft is 2 7/16” diameter
  • Pivot bearings are spherical roller bearings
  • Pivot bearings have cast steel housings
  • The Log turning chain is Rc140
  • The Log turning chain is direct driven by a Eaton 6000 series hydraulic motor
  • The side and bottom chain wear plates are replaceable
  • The turner has dual cylinders to reduce twisting strain of the mast

Model 5

Mellott's Model 5 Hydraulic Log Turner is a rugged and powerful turner that will handle logs to 54" in diameter. Unique design enables this turner to load the carriage from 30" out on the skids and turns large or small logs without damage to the lumber. Each log can be turned as much or little as desired and the turner will follow the shape of the log even after being squared. The Model 5 Log Turner can be used with automatic carriages with complete safety, Operation is controlled by one lever. Installation does not require a deep pit. Shipped complete with control valve and hoses.

Model 4A

The Mellott Model 4A Log Turner will turn large and small logs plus squares. Gentle as a cant hook, this turner will not damage logs when turning. Design of the turner permits loading of the carriage from 20" out on the skids. Logs can be held against knees for dogging and this turner can be used with automatic carriages safely. Operation is controlled by one foot pedal. Installation does not require a deep pit. Turner includes frame extensions with anti-derail device for carriage protection. Shipped complete with control valve and hoses.
